Wicked Closes in Chicago
It is expected that David Stone, producer of the unprecedented “Wicked” Chicago production, will announce on Wednesday that the show will ring the final curtain down at the Oriental Theatre following the 1,500 performance on January 25, 2009. Patty Duke Joins Wicked San Francisco Cast as Madame Morrible
Producers for Wicked, the smash hit musical, today announced that starting on March 24 Patty Duke, Academy Award winning actress, will be playing Madame Morrible. ‘Wicked’ Eyes ‘Billy Elliot’ Director Stephen Daldry for Upcoming Film
According to Deadline.com Stephen Daldry, the Tony award-winning Billy Elliot director, is currently the leading candidate to direct the big screen adaptation by Universal of Wicked, the blockbuster musical.
